## Local setup

The Tumblevault laundry-locker flow requires the access service running locally. Start the mock locker firmware, then the access API; the API validates pickup codes against reservations and unlocks the assigned door. Seed data includes ten lockers and three test reservations. The access API reads reservations from the shared dev database, so set your environment before starting. Use the connection string below.

database URL for baweg-bawef: cockroachdb://lammir_svc:71NTowSk07RciR@db-55a8.zarqelsys.corp:5432/wenox

Welcome to the Pellworth cache team! Quick context before your first release: our key-value store, Brindlebox, sits behind a bloom filter we call Sifter. Sifter answers "definitely not here" queries so Brindlebox doesn't get hammered with pointless lookups. False positives are fine; false negatives would be a bug, so never ship a Sifter change without the membership test suite passing. To verify filter stats against live data, connect using the following connection string.

database URL for bahop-yagep: mssql://sildor_svc:35ha7jz@db-fb6d.nelvrodyn.example:5432/casath

Rate limiting in the Copperline gateway is enforced per client token using a sliding-window counter stored in the Vexhall cache tier. Limits are defined in the gateway config repo, not in code — never hardcode overrides. Exceeding a limit returns a 429 with a retry-after header derived from window reset time. Before changing any limit, review the capacity assumptions documented on the page below.

wiki page, bagef-yajof: https://sentry.sivrelcloud.corp/board